New parents share their authentic journey navigating first-time parenthood in a vibrant expat city, blending practical parenting tips with candid humor about marriage, travel, real estate, finances, and daily life. Episodes frequently circle around family life in Dubai, balancing career and relationships, navigating renovations and housing, and how to raise a child while staying connected to home culture. Listeners likely get warm, relatable storytelling alongside concrete reflections on budgeting, travel with a baby, and building a life abroad.
